Springer has discussions with the Long Island Ducks

Big thanks to native_astro who just tweeted this link from MLB Trade Rumors. It indicates that George Springer who the Astros drafted 11th over-all in last month's draft may be close to signing with the Long Island Ducks of the Atlantic League. The Astros have until August 15 to sign their draft picks. If they fail to sign Springer and/or 3rd Round Pick Jack Armstrong, they would receive compensation in the form of draft picks in 2012.
